Transaction 587ed049003f048d63ffc08d62b9cfe2b04b6baed774aa565508f6ca01acc21c
1 Input
1 Output
-
587ed049003f048d63ffc08d62b9cfe2b04b6baed774aa565508f6ca01acc21c:0
- value
- 75000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67ddd8c769e61bf4f6faf6e11122104e7098232e OP_EQUAL
- address
- 3BADHVEox2suqUkRjz8aEk7VHbmQj4aoTz